What is uPVC?
uPVC is a rigid form of polyvinyl chloride (PVC) that has become a standard material in the building industry. Unlike routine PVC, it does not include plasticizers, making it harder and preferable for use in building applications. It is typically used in window frames, windows.and doors near me, and other elements due to its ability to endure differing climate condition while preserving structural integrity.
Benefits of uPVC Doors and Windows
uPVC windows and doors bring a large variety of benefits, making them a preferred selection for contemporary architecture. Some of the major benefits consist of:

Energy Efficiency: uPVC has excellent insulation residential or commercial properties. It helps to keep constant temperatures inside homes, minimizing the requirement for heating and cooling systems, which can result in decreased energy bills.

Toughness: uPVC is resistant to rot, corrosion, and fading, making it a perfect option for differing environments. This longevity indicates fewer replacements and repairs over time.

Security: upvc doors with windows windows and doors can be produced with multi-point locking systems, making them more safe than conventional wood choices.

Low Maintenance: Unlike wood, uPVC does not need regular painting or varnishing. A simple wipe-down with soap and water is enough to keep it looking new.

Affordable: Although the preliminary expense may be greater than some other materials, the longevity, energy cost savings, and decreased maintenance costs make uPVC an economical option over time.

Frequently asked questions About uPVC Doors and Windows
1. Are uPVC windows and doors ecologically friendly?While uPVC is a synthetic material, numerous manufacturers recycle it. uPVC likewise adds to energy savings, decreasing carbon footprints in homes.

2. Can uPVC doors and windows withstand severe weather?Yes, uPVC is extremely resistant to severe weather condition conditions, consisting of high winds, rain, and heat.

3. What is the life-span of uPVC doors and windows?Top quality uPVC doors and windows can last for 20 years or more with proper maintenance.

4. Do uPVC doors and windows require expert installation?It is highly recommended to have uPVC doors and windows set up by specialists to ensure appropriate sealing and fit.
